
Multicloud What is multicloud?
Multicloud is a cloud computing model where an organization distributes computing workloads independently across more than one cloud provider. Multicloud involves strategically using several private or public cloud solutions from multiple providers. This method diversifies cloud infrastructure, reducing risk and vendor lock-in. It lets organizations choose the finest services and pricing models from several providers to maximize performance and efficiency. Multicloud deployments reduce the impact of outages and interruptions within any one provider’s environment. It also allows workload deployment across cloud environments to meet requirements and regulatory compliance.

- What is the difference between multicloud and hybrid cloud?
- What are the advantages and disadvantages of using a multicloud strategy?
- What are the key components of a successful multicloud strategy?
- What are the best practices for multicloud adoption?
- What are the use cases and examples of multicloud?
- Why do companies use a multicloud approach?
- How can you optimize multicloud environments with HPE Solutions and Services?
What is the difference between multicloud and hybrid cloud?
There are variations between multicloud and hybrid cloud service deployment and management:
- Multicloud: Multicloud refers to using multiple cloud computing and storage services within a single network architecture. Workloads are distributed independently among public clouds, private clouds, or both under this technique. Each cloud service provider has different features, prices, and geographies. Organizations use multicloud to prevent vendor lock-in, increase redundancy, maximize performance, and use services from different providers.
- Hybrid cloud: This computing environment allows data and programs to be exchanged between public and private clouds. A hybrid cloud system utilizes a combination of private and public cloud architectures to host resources and workloads. The hybrid cloud architecture offers flexibility, scalability, and security by keeping sensitive data and important apps on-premises and using the public cloud for other workloads.
In conclusion, hybrid cloud integrates public and private cloud environments to build a cohesive architecture, whereas multicloud uses numerous cloud services from different providers.
What are the advantages and disadvantages of using a multicloud strategy?
There are pros and cons to using a multicloud strategy. The following are some advantages and disadvantages:
Advantages:
- Reduced vendor lock-in: Multiple cloud providers allow enterprises to negotiate better prices and conditions.
- Improved resilience and redundancy: Distributing workloads across various cloud environments improves fault tolerance and decreases downtime from provider outages.
- Geographic diversity: Multicloud lets enterprises deploy resources in diverse areas, enhancing user performance and complying with data sovereignty laws.
- Specialized services: Cloud companies offer different services and features. A multicloud approach allows enterprises to pick the best services for their needs without being confined to one environment or cloud provider.
- Cost optimization: Organizations can compare pay-per-use pricing from various cloud providers to avoid overpaying.
Disadvantages:
- Complexity: Multiple cloud environments complicate deployment, monitoring, and governance. It demands specific expertise and software technologies to simplify and optimize integration and management.
- Interoperability issues: Variations in networking setups, data formats, and APIs can render it difficult to integrate services and apps across cloud provider environments.
- Increased security risks: Multiple cloud environments require uniform rules, access controls, and monitoring to mitigate data breaches and unauthorized access.
- Possibility of higher costs: Although multicloud computing can assist in reducing costs, monitoring and managing costs from various providers can be challenging. Data transport, redundancy, and management tools can also increase costs if not closely monitored.
- Complex vendor management: It can be time-consuming and challenging to negotiate contracts, manage SLAs, and continuously foster relationships with multiple cloud providers.
Multicloud strategies offer flexibility and resilience, but enterprises have to evaluate the trade-offs and invest in the tools and knowledge to manage and optimize their multicloud systems.
What are the key components of a successful multicloud strategy?
Cloud Agnostic Architecture:
- Concept: A cloud-agnostic architecture design includes applications and supporting infrastructure that is independent of the cloud provider in which it is hosted – for flexible workload deployment and portability between cloud environments.
- Importance: Decoupling apps from cloud services decreases vendor lock-in, improves portability, and facilitates cloud migration.
- Examples: Kubernetes, Docker, Terraform, and Ansible abstract infrastructure and automate deployment across different cloud environments, enabling cloud-agnostic development of applications.
Governance and Compliance:
- Need: Strong governance policies are ones that effectively manage resource performance and utilization, costs, security, and compliance across multiple cloud environments.
- Challenges: Organizations that utilize a multicloud strategy face regional and industry-specific compliance obligations.
- Best practices: Comprehensive software/platform tools and governance policies to help centralize and simplify monitoring of environments across multiple cloud providers and automate policy enforcement.
Optimizing Costs:
- Impact: Workload placement, data transfer fees, and cloud provider pricing structures can affect multicloud expenses positively or adversely.
- Strategies: Cost-saving techniques include using reserved instances or committed usage discounts, optimizing resource use, and distributing workloads according to performance needs.
Privacy and Security:
- Considerations: Multicloud security involves uniform security measures, encryption, access management, and identity management across all cloud environments.
- Encryption: Safeguarding sensitive data at rest and in transit with encryption.
- Access Controls: Granular and role-based access control (RBAC) restrict resource access to approved users.
- Data Protection: Multicloud backup, replication, and disaster recovery procedures protect data against loss or corruption.
Addressing these four important components can help organizations achieve their business goals with a durable, cost-effective, and secure multicloud strategy.
What are the best practices for multicloud adoption?
Assessment and planning:
- Define clear objectives: Establish clear goals for your multicloud strategy, such as cost savings, redundancy, flexibility, or access to specific services.
- Assess compliance and security: Ensure that your multicloud setup meets compliance requirements and incorporates robust security measures across all environments.
- Optimize workloads: Analyze which workloads are best suited for each cloud provider to maximize performance and cost-effectiveness.
- Invest in skills and training: Ensure that your team has the necessary skills and knowledge to manage a multicloud environment successfully.
Selecting and Integrating Vendors:
- Provider selection criteria: Select cloud providers based on regional availability, service offerings, pricing models, performance, responsiveness, security, and compliance certifications.
- Seamless integration: Use cloud providers with suitable services and APIs for seamless integration. Standardize deployment and administration across various clouds with Kubernetes, Terraform, and API gateways.
- Avoid vendor lock-in: Design your architecture to avoid reliance on proprietary services that could lead to vendor lock-in, promoting greater flexibility.
Monitoring and Optimization:
- Standardize tools and processes: Use consistent tools for management, security, and monitoring across different cloud platforms to streamline operations.
- Optimization strategies: Monitor resource allocation, instance sizing, and use trends to enhance efficiency and cost-effectiveness. Auto-scaling, rightsizing, and workload allocation may match resource provisioning with workload needs.
- Monitor performance and costs: Regularly track performance metrics and costs associated with each cloud provider to optimize resource allocation.
Best practices for multicloud infrastructure help businesses achieve goals and minimize risks.
What are the use cases and examples of multicloud?
The use cases and scenarios where numerous cloud providers offer advantages drive multicloud adoption. Here are some multicloud use case examples:
Risk mitigation and redundancy:
- Use case: To reduce the risk of vendor lock-in, service interruptions, or data loss.
- Example: A financial institution uses multiple cloud providers to ensure that their critical data is safeguarded and can be quickly restored if needed, thus enhancing overall disaster recovery strategies. This approach, known as cross-cloud backup, enhances data resilience and availability by protecting against provider-specific outages, data loss, or service disruptions.
Geo-flexibility and compliance:
- Use case : Deploying resources across several countries to meet data residency laws, minimize latency, and increase user performance across geographic regions.
- Example: An e-commerce firm uses cloud providers to host apps and data centers in data protection zones across countries. By utilizing various cloud providers, the firm delivers low-latency global experiences while ensuring regional data-protection regulatory compliance.
Service diversity and specialization:
- Use Case: Employing cloud providers' specialized services and capabilities to satisfy corporate needs or maximize performance.
- Example: A financial institution utilizes HPE GreenLake for on-premises infrastructure, HPE Ezmeral for container orchestration, and HPE Cloud Volumes for data storage. Multicloud enables the organization to leverage HPE's diverse product offerings for enhanced performance, scalability, and data management across different aspects of its operations.
Cost optimization and flexibility:
- Use case: Optimizing expenses using cloud provider discounts, promotions, and price variants.
- Example: A SaaS business can save on cloud spending by using reserved instances or committed use discounts for application components.
Hybrid cloud integration:
- Use case: Integrating on-premises infrastructure with public cloud services for hybrid cloud deployments, scalability, and capability.
- Example: A manufacturer uses public cloud services for agility and stores sensitive data on-premises. It utilizes HPE OpsRamp centralize and simplify monitoring and policy enforcement for efficiently ensuring performance of business services across the hybrid cloud environment, from application to supporting infrastructure. These examples highlight how a multicloud approach may help companies achieve their goals efficiently, effectively, and securely.
Why do companies use a multicloud approach?
Private cloud governance ensures cloud resources are used effectively, safely, and in accordance with business regulations. Key responsibilities include:
- Policy enforcement: Setting and implementing cloud resource use policies to ensure corporate and regulatory compliance.
- Compliance management: Ensuring the private cloud fulfills data protection and privacy laws and other legal, regulatory, and industry requirements.
- Resource management: Allocating and utilizing cloud resources to meet company goals and avoid technical debt.
- Risk management: Assessing and managing cloud operations risks such security vulnerabilities and operational hazards.
- Cost control: Tracking cloud expenditures to avoid budget overruns and assure corporate priorities.
- Performance Management: Monitoring cloud resources and services to satisfy standards and objectives.
Effective governance balances operational efficiency, security, compliance, and performance in multicloud strategy.
How can you optimize multicloud environments with HPE Solutions and Services?
Hewlett Packard Enterprise (HPE) recognizes the increasingly common need for enterprise use of multiple cloud providers and is helping enterprises effectively utilize and manage a multicloud strategy with its innovative best-of-breed solutions and services.
- Hybrid Cloud Solutions: Public cloud services and on-premises infrastructure can seamlessly integrate with HPE's hybrid cloud solutions. HPE GreenLake brings the cloud experience to all your IT. Unlike public cloud providers, HPE GreenLake is a hybrid cloud by design, allowing you to deploy and manage resources across your private and public cloud environments while retaining control of your data and flexibility over how you consume and manage your services.
- HPE Hybrid Operations Suite: HPE GreenLake Hybrid Operations Suite is an integrated set of SaaS products that deliver multivendor, multicloud observability & AIOps, hybrid cloud management & orchestration, integrated data protection and disaster recovery, as well as FinOps cloud cost optimization – all within a centralized suite of integrated SaaS solutions.
- OpsRamp: OpsRamp is an AI-powered SaaS offering that delivers full-stack observability and centralized monitoring across hybrid cloud environments. Its predictive insights and intelligent automation help IT Ops and DevOps teams identify and resolve issues faster for a better user experience. By optimizing resource utilization and automating routine tasks, OpsRamp helps conserve operating costs and avoid expensive outages or slowdowns.
- Morpheus facilitates multicloud strategies through a unified management platform that aggregates cloud resources from providers offering a single pane of glass for governance and cost control. It abstracts provider complexities, allowing standardized blueprints for applications and infrastructure, ensuring consistency and portability across clouds. Morpheus simplifies cloud migration, optimizes costs, and prevents vendor lock-in with a consolidated view of spending. It enforces consistent governance and compliance, integrates with identity providers for centralized IAM, automates resource provisioning, and supports disaster recovery by replicating data across clouds. This empowers organizations to leverage the advantages of each cloud provider while simplifying multicloud management.
- Consulting and professional services: HPE helps businesses design, build, and optimize multicloud infrastructures. With experience in cloud planning, migration, workload optimization, and ongoing maintenance, HPE Services helps enterprises maximize multicloud adoption.
HPE provides products, services, and experiences to help enterprises maximize multicloud and hybrid cloud strategies.